Correlation between morphological changes in the macula and visual acuity before and after idiopathic macular epiretinal surgery / 眼科新进展
Recent Advances in Ophthalmology ; (6): 1068-1070, 2017.
Article in Chinese | WPRIM | ID: wpr-667525
ABSTRACT
Objeetive To evaluate the morphological change in macuia in patients with idiopathic macuiar membrane and its relationship with visual acuity.Methods A retrospective study was conducted in 32 eye of 32 patients with idiopathic macuiar epiretinal membrane,who underwent the pars plana vitrectomy combined with internal membrane peeling.Then data on visual acuity and optical coherence variables,including the morphology and thickness of the fovea were collected and analyzed.Results Improvement in the best corrected visual acuity (BCVA) was observed in 29 patients,and the difference in the mean preoperative BCVA was statistically significant before surgery (0.25 ± 0.12) and after surgery (0.49 ± 0.28) (P < 0.05).Unfortunately,3 patients maintained the same visual acuity after surgery.The thickness of the fovea decreased in all patients,from (385 ± 115) μm to (241 ± 64) μm (P < 0.05).And the BCVA had a negative correlation with the thickness of the fovea.Conclusion The visual acuity of patients is closely related to the morphological feature of the macuia,and optical coherence tomography can be a useful tool for preoperative assessment and postoperative follow-up.
